Photo exhibition dedicated to opera diva Raina Kabaivanska in Burgas

Photo: burgas.bg

Burgas is the town where Bulgarian opera diva Raina Kabaivanska started her remarkable career on the world’s opera stages. That is why it is in Burgas that a photo exhibition has opened, tracing the life, career and charity work of the Bulgarian opera singer in 150 photos.
Raina Kabaivanska with the mayor of Burgas Dimitar Nikolov

The exhibition is mottoed “My awakeners” and features some of Raina Kabaivanska’s most spectacular roles at the world’s most prestigious opera houses, as well as unforgettable performances alongside world famous opera singers like Luciano Pavarotti and Placido Domingo.

The photographs also showcase an important anniversary -  25 years since the start of the international master classes which the opera singer organizes in Sofia. More than 250 young performers have so far attended her master classes, of them 111 have received Raina Kabaivanska scholarships. This has been the singer’s mission over many years – to support young opera talents.

The project “My awakeners” also features photographs from Raina Kabaivanska’s personal archive, but most of the them are by photographer Kostadin Krastev-Koko.
